Deploys roll out region by region, starting with the Ellsmere cluster, and each wave waits for the session-drain check to pass before proceeding. Never deploy during an active exam window; the scheduler in Quillgate publishes blackout periods every Monday. Roll back by re-pinning the previous image tag and replaying the undelivered proctor events. Before promoting to production, confirm the queue worker is reading the following configuration values.

config for kahag-tafop:
WENWYN_PIN=7412
WENWYN_TENANT=fenion
WENWYN_METRICS_HOST=metrics.wenwyn.zemvarnet.local
WENWYN_SEAL=seal_cafee3b9
WENWYN_STANDBY_TEAM=praox

CI note — nightly backfill scheduler (Driftwell)

The Driftwell scheduler skipped two backfill windows this week because the lock file from a cancelled run was never cleaned up. Fix: the janitor step now clears stale locks older than six hours before dispatch. If backfills stall again, check the lock directory first, then re-trigger manually. The fix shipped in last night's build, identified by the token below.

session token of bajeg-bajop = htk4_6c57

[ ] Key ceremony step 7 — Quillgraph resolver keys

Before rotating signing keys for the Quillgraph API, confirm the N+1 query fix on the `orders -> lineItems` resolver is deployed; the batched dataloader must be live, or the ceremony's verification queries will hammer the Pellwick replica and time out mid-rotation. On-call: verify batch sizes in the staging dashboard, record the checksum of the new keyset, and seal the old keys into escrow. To unseal escrow later, the ceremony officer will need the passphrase recorded immediately below.

unlock words, bawef-kahap: sorax-sorir-quenys-aldok